Supplemental health insurance works alongside your primary health insurance to cover deductibles, copays, and services that aren't fully covered by your main policy.
Lower your medical expenses
High-deductible health plans can leave you with thousands in out-of-pocket costs. Supplemental insurance helps pay these expenses so you can focus on getting better.
Your main health insurance covers what it normally would
Supplemental insurance pays deductibles, copays, and uncovered services
Reduced out-of-pocket expenses and better financial protection
Pays a lump sum if you're diagnosed with cancer, heart attack, stroke, or other covered conditions.
Pays cash benefits for hospital stays to help cover deductibles and daily expenses.
Covers medical expenses and lost income from accidental injuries.
Replaces portion of income when you can't work due to illness or injury.
Specialized coverage for cancer treatment expenses and related costs.
Covers dental and vision care that's often limited in health plans.

Costs vary widely based on the type of coverage and your needs. Hospital indemnity plans might cost $20-50/month, while critical illness coverage could be $30-100/month. We'll help you find affordable options that fit your budget and provide meaningful protection.
Many supplemental insurance plans have limited medical underwriting or guaranteed acceptance periods. Some plans may exclude pre-existing conditions for a waiting period (typically 6-12 months), while others offer immediate coverage. We'll help you find the best options for your situation.
Even good employer plans often have gaps. If your plan has a deductible over $1,000, limited dental/vision coverage, or no short-term disability benefits, supplemental insurance can provide valuable additional protection. It's especially important if you have dependents or chronic conditions.
Most supplemental insurance plans pay benefits quickly - often within days of receiving proper documentation. Hospital indemnity and accident plans typically pay within 5-10 business days, while critical illness plans may pay lump sums within 30 days of diagnosis.
